Research Local Recycling Facilities

When disposing of your old washer and dryer, a good first step is to research local recycling facilities. Here are some tips to help you find the right location:

  • Check with your city or county government website for information on recycling centers.
  • Some appliance retailers offer services to pick up and recycle old appliances when delivering new ones.
  • Use online tools to locate recycling centers near you, such as Earth911 or the EPA’s tool.

Schedule a Bulk Pickup with Your Local Waste Management

When it’s time to part ways with your old washer and dryer, consider scheduling a bulk pickup with your local waste management. This option allows you to easily dispose of large appliances without the hassle of transporting them yourself. Here’s how you can go about it:

  • Contact Your Local Waste Management: Start by reaching out to your local waste management facility or visiting their website to inquire about their bulk pickup services.
  • Check for Requirements: They may have specific guidelines for appliance disposal, such as draining fluids or removing doors. Be sure to ask about any regulations before scheduling the pickup.
  • Schedule the Pickup: Once you have all the necessary information, schedule a pickup date that works for you. Some waste management agencies offer free or low-cost pickups for large items like washers and dryers.
  • Prepare the Appliances: On the scheduled day, make sure your appliances are accessible for pickup. Clear a path to the items and ensure they are disconnected and ready to be removed.
  • Confirm the Details: Double-check the pickup date and any specific instructions provided by the waste management team. This can help ensure a smooth and efficient removal process.
  • Consider Recycling Options: If possible, inquire about recycling options for your old washer and dryer. Some facilities may offer recycling programs to reduce waste and promote environmental sustainability.

Consider Donating Your Old Appliances

When it’s time to say goodbye to your washer and dryer, consider the option of giving them a second life through donation. Here’s why it could be a great choice for you:

  • Goodwill and Salvation Army are organizations that often accept used appliances in good working condition.
  • Many local charities and non-profit organizations would appreciate these essentials for families in need.

Donating your appliances not only benefits others but also reduces waste in landfills. It’s a simple act of kindness that goes a long way.

What should I consider before donating my old appliances?

Before donating old appliances, make sure they are in good working condition and safe to use. Clean the appliances thoroughly, remove personal items, and ensure all parts are intact for the recipient’s benefit.
